COLUMBUS, OH, January 26, 2024 - Planet TV Studios, a notable producer of innovative television series, proudly announces its latest documentary series, "New Frontiers," around the pioneering achievements of Andelyn Biosciences. This specific documentary will discuss the ground-breaking strides created by Andelyn Biosciences, a top rated gene therapy Contract Development and Manufacturing Organization (CDMO), in the vital space of biotechnology.

"New Frontiers" is a provocative series meticulously produced to uncover revolutionary institutions that happen to be at the forefront of framing the long term future of medical care across the world. The documentary episodes will be airing early 2024 on national television, Bloomberg TV, and available on on-demand by means of a number of streaming platforms, including Amazon, Google Play, Roku, and more.

Planet TV Studios is grateful to have Gina Grad returning as their host. Gina is an accomplished author, podcast host, and radio personality primarily based in Los Angeles, California. She previously served as the co-host and news anchor of the Adam Carolla Show, a podcast that held the Guinness World Record for the most downloaded episodes. Gina also has anchored on KFI 640 AM and hosted mornings on 100.3 FM. Along with her broadcasting career, she is the author of "My Extra Mom," a children's book specifically created to aid kids and stepparents in navigating the difficulties of blended families.

In the intricate arena of biotechnology, Andelyn Biosciences has surfaced as a visionary, advancing revolutionary therapies and adding considerably to the biopharmaceutical field. Started in 2020, the business, based in Columbus, Ohio, started out of Nationwide Children's Hospital's Abigail Wexner Research Institute utilizing a quest to accelerating the progress and manufacturing of innovative therapies to bring more treatments to more patients.

Genetic intervention embodies a trailblazing milestone in current therapeutics. By adjusting the essential origin of an illness at the molecular basis, genetic treatment provides a potentially life-changing treatment path to standard methods that often only mitigate manifestations.

What is Genetic Intervention?

DNA modification constitutes a scientific solution that includes restructuring a subject’s genetic material to treat or avert pathologies. This is accomplished through different techniques, including:

Gene Replacement Therapy – Adding a active gene to swap out a faulty or deleted unit.

Inhibitory Gene Therapy – Inhibiting the operation of damaging DNA sequences.

Hereditary Alteration – Precisely modifying the genome using state-of-the-art techniques like CRISPR-Cas9.

Genetic Cell Therapy – Genetically engineering living components in laboratory settings and transferring them into the recipient.

This state-of-the-art area has gained momentum with the advancements of biotechnology, creating possibilities to counteract disorders previously believed to be hopeless.

Biological Delivery Systems

Viruses have evolved to efficiently introduce nucleic acids into recipient cells, establishing them as a viable method for DNA-based treatment. Widely used viral vectors feature:

Adenoviruses – Designed to invade both dividing and static cells but often trigger host defenses.

Parvovirus-based carriers – Favorable due to their minimal antigenicity and capacity for maintaining long-term genetic activity.

Retroviral vectors and lentiviral systems – Embed within the cellular DNA, offering sustained transcription, with lentiviral vectors being particularly beneficial for modifying quiescent cells.

Non-Viral Vectors

Synthetic genetic modification approaches present a less immunogenic choice, minimizing host rejection. These include:

Lipid-based carriers and nano-delivery systems – Encapsulating genetic sequences for efficient intracellular transport.

Electrical Permeabilization – Applying electric shocks to create temporary pores in biological enclosures, allowing genetic material to enter.

Intramuscular Gene Delivery – Delivering nucleic acids precisely into target tissues.

Genetic Engineering Solutions: Restructuring the Genetic Blueprint

Gene therapy works by adjusting the genetic basis of hereditary conditions:

In Vivo Gene Therapy: Delivers therapeutic genes straight into the organism, for example the FDA-approved Spark Therapeutics’ Luxturna for curing inherited blindness.

External Genetic Modification: Requires modifying a individual’s tissues outside the body and then returning them, as demonstrated by some emerging solutions for sickle cell anemia and immunodeficiencies.

The advent of cutting-edge CRISPR technology has rapidly progressed gene therapy scientific exploration, making possible targeted alterations at the molecular structure.

Cutting-Edge Advancements in Therapeutics

Cell and gene therapies are redefining healthcare models in different branches:

Tumor Therapies

The endorsement of T-cell immunotherapy like Kymriah and Gilead’s Yescarta has reshaped the cancer care approach, especially for cancer sufferers with refractory hematologic diseases who have no viable remaining treatments.

Inherited Diseases

Conditions for example a genetic neuromuscular disorder as well as a severe hemoglobinopathy, that formerly presented few treatment options, at present have cutting-edge genetic treatments for example Zolgensma alongside Casgevy.
